The distance from Toulouse-Blagnac Airport (TLS) to OR Tambo International Airport (JNB) is 5113 miles or 8229 kilometers or 4440 nautical miles.

How long does it take to travel from Toulouse/Blagnac ( France ) to Johannesburg ( South Africa )?
A one-way nonstop (direct) flight between Toulouse/Blagnac and Johannesburg takes around 11 hours 45 minutes.
Estimated
flight time from Toulouse-Blagnac Airport, Toulouse/Blagnac, France to OR Tambo International Airport, Johannesburg, South Africa is
11 hours 45 minutes under avarage conditions. Your actual flying time may vary depending on wind direction/speed or weather conditions. This calculation does not include the departure and landing times of the aircraft. In addition, it does not cover the person identity check, ticket check-in and baggage collection times at the airport.

Why should you arrive 3 hours before international flight?
Flyers who are traveling to an international destination should arrive at the airport earlier than domestic flyers. This is because international flights can have additional check-in requirements, like passport verification, that need to be completed before you receive your boarding pass.
